Its funny you mention this. At a BMW meet last weekend, I ran into an M2 owner that got his car in June, which was probably one of the first production cars off the line. Same as you, it didn't have the dash buttons for lane departure and pedestrian warning system which is standard equipment here.

In addition, there were some other differences like his mirror / ConnectedDrive camera. In fact, his car looked just like the pre-production car that BMW Canada had on-hand at the meet. When we asked the BMW rep about it, all he could think was that the car was one of the last pre-prod cars that somehow made it onto the retail production line.
